Skip to main content

โปรแกรมเมอร์อิสระทำอะไร?

เป็นหน้าที่ของโปรแกรมเมอร์อิสระในการแปลคำสั่งเป็นภาษาที่คอมพิวเตอร์สามารถเข้าใจได้หรือไม่เมื่อรหัสถูกป้อนและตีความโดยคอมพิวเตอร์ผลลัพธ์จะปรากฏขึ้นเพื่อให้ทุกคนเห็นเพื่อให้กระบวนการนี้เกิดขึ้นโปรแกรมเมอร์อิสระจะต้องเขียนโปรแกรมทดสอบหลายครั้งและรักษาไว้เมื่อมันทำงานแล้ว

ทุกอย่างบนคอมพิวเตอร์ตั้งแต่เกมไปจนถึงเว็บไซต์ต้องมีการเขียนโค้ดให้ทำงานระบบเข้าสู่ระบบตะกร้าสินค้าตารางฐานข้อมูลและแม้แต่การออกแบบที่เรียบง่ายทั้งหมดก็ถูกเข้ารหัสในครั้งเดียวโดยโปรแกรมเมอร์ไม่เพียง แต่เขาจะต้องเรียนรู้หลายภาษาที่เกี่ยวข้องกับซอฟต์แวร์และเว็บไซต์อินเทอร์เน็ตส่วนใหญ่ แต่เขายังคาดว่าจะเขียนภาษาการเขียนโปรแกรมใหม่สำหรับโครงการเฉพาะงานของเขาไม่ได้ดำเนินการจนกว่าคอมพิวเตอร์จะแสดงการออกแบบเนื้อหาและแอปพลิเคชันที่จำเป็นชั่วโมงที่ทรหดและความต้องการขนาดใหญ่เป็นส่วนหนึ่งของงานนี้

แม้ว่าโปรแกรมเมอร์อิสระที่ประสบความสำเร็จมากที่สุดสามารถทำหน้าที่มากมาย แต่โปรแกรมเมอร์มักจะแบ่งออกเป็นสองประเภทโปรแกรมเมอร์แอปพลิเคชันเขียนทดสอบและดูแลโปรแกรมสำหรับซอฟต์แวร์เฉพาะโปรแกรมเมอร์ส่วนใหญ่ตกอยู่ในหมวดหมู่นี้โปรแกรมเมอร์ระบบที่มีชื่อเสียงน้อยกว่านั้นมีหน้าที่เขียนโปรแกรมสำหรับระบบคอมพิวเตอร์ทั้งหมดซึ่งมักจะรวมถึงฐานข้อมูลหรือระบบขนาดใหญ่ที่เชื่อมต่อเครือข่ายเข้าด้วยกัน

ส่วนอิสระ

ส่วนหนึ่งหมายความว่าโปรแกรมเมอร์ไม่ทำงานสำหรับ บริษัท เดียวในการตั้งค่าสำนักงานแต่งานโปรแกรมเมอร์อิสระมักจะดำเนินการจากที่บ้านและผู้ที่ทำมันอาจทำงานให้กับหลาย บริษัท ในครั้งเดียวชีวิตอิสระให้ความยืดหยุ่นในตารางการทำงานของโปรแกรมเมอร์และโดยทั่วไปจะมีอัตรารายชั่วโมงที่สูงขึ้นซึ่งเป็นสาเหตุที่โปรแกรมเมอร์หลายคนเลือกใช้ชื่อนี้หลาย บริษัท มีความสะดวกสบายในการจ้างโปรแกรมเมอร์อิสระเพราะแม้ว่าพวกเขามักจะจ่ายเงินให้พวกเขามากขึ้นต่อชั่วโมงพวกเขาไม่ต้องจ่ายผลประโยชน์ที่พนักงานเต็มเวลาได้รับซึ่งรวมถึงการดูแลสุขภาพการทำงานล่วงเวลาและลาป่วยหาก บริษัท ไม่ชอบงานอิสระพวกเขาสามารถยุติความสัมพันธ์ในการทำงานได้โดยไม่ต้องจ่ายค่าชดเชยการว่างงานนอกจากนี้โปรแกรมเมอร์อิสระส่วนใหญ่ยังให้คอมพิวเตอร์และซอฟต์แวร์ของตนเองซึ่งเพิ่มการออมของ บริษัท

โปรแกรมเมอร์อิสระทั้งสองและผู้ที่ใช้เต็มเวลาควรรู้ภาษาคอมพิวเตอร์หลายภาษาเนื่องจากหลายคนมีความคล้ายคลึงกันคนส่วนใหญ่เคยได้ยินภาษาดังกล่าวมากมาย แต่ชั้นเรียนอย่างเป็นทางการ mdash;หรืออย่างน้อยการศึกษาที่เข้มข้น mdash;มักจะต้องเรียนรู้ภาษาเหล่านี้มีตั้งแต่ภาษาใหม่ ๆ เช่น Java, C ++ และ Visual Basic ไปจนถึงคนที่มีอายุมากกว่าเช่น Fortran, Cobol และ C.

ตั้งแต่ตอนนี้อินเทอร์เน็ตมีบทบาทสำคัญในชีวิตทุกคนซับซ้อนมากขึ้นด้วยผู้ใช้อินเทอร์เน็ตเพิ่มเติมต้องมีการเขียนโปรแกรมเพิ่มเติมเว็บไซต์เพิ่มเติมต้องได้รับการพัฒนาและจำเป็นต้องมีแอปพลิเคชันเพิ่มเติมเพื่อตอบสนองผู้ใช้เว็บบริษัท ต่างๆกำลังมองหาการประหยัดเงินทุกวิถีทางที่พวกเขาสามารถทำได้ในขณะที่เพิ่มเข้าสู่เว็บของพวกเขาด้วยเหตุผลเหล่านี้งานการเขียนโปรแกรมอิสระดูเหมือนจะอยู่ที่นี่เพื่ออยู่ที่นี่